Karl Fischer titration is a method widely used to determine water content. Its principle is to chemically react between Karl Fischer reagent and water to generate the corresponding product. This article will introduce a high-performance Karl Fischer titrator with the following features:

KF titration mode and titer detection mode: The device supports two titration modes, and users can choose the appropriate mode for moisture detection according to their actual needs.

Automatic filling, automatic cleaning, and automatic mixing functions: In order to ensure the safe handling of Karl Fischer chemicals, the equipment has automatic filling, automatic cleaning, and automatic mixing functions, effectively avoiding the risk of human operating errors and chemical leakage.

Rich optional units: The device supports a variety of measurement units, such as mg, mg/L, %, ppm, etc., making it easy for users to choose the appropriate unit for measurement according to actual needs.

There are many parameters that can be set: The parameters that can be set by the equipment include measurement unit, polarization current, stirring rate, titration rate, termination volume, end point potential, termination standard, etc. Users can make personalized settings according to actual needs to improve measurement accuracy.

Data storage and transmission: The device can store up to 200 titration data sets (in compliance with GLP), and the data can be easily transmitted to the printer through the RS-232 communication interface, making it convenient for users to record and analyze data.
